Language Policy in Action
Discover the compelling insights of Language Policy in Action by Kristof Savski, published by Cambridge University Press in 2024. This enlightening paperback, spanning 214 pages, delves into the intricate dynamics of language control within institutions and communities through real-life case studies. Savski introduces a comprehensive framework for analyzing language policy across various contexts, making this book an essential resource for researchers and students in applied linguistics, sociolinguistics, education, and policy analysis.
